The Whitpain Township Public Works Department is comprised of three divisions: Highway, Sewer, and Parks. Each division has a varied number of duties and responsibilities. Regardless of weather conditions, every effort is made to accomplish our duties. Our department prides itself on the idea of preventative maintenance. Residents cooperation is essential to the effectiveness of the department. Township staff along with the help of outside contracts undertakes many of our routine responsibilities, including waste collection, leaf collection and snow removal. Some of our work is part of the capital improvements master plan. The remainder of our activities are dictated by conditions within the Township, and the concerns generated by the residents.
